#ce1de4 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#ce1de4 is composed of 80.8% red, 11.4% green and 89.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 9.6% cyan, 87.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 293.4 degrees, a saturation of 78.7% and a lightness of 50.4%. #ce1de4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ff3aff with #9d00c9. Closest websafe color is: #cc33cc.

#ce1de4 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#ce1de4 has RGB values of R:206, G:29, B:228 and CMYK values of C:0.1, M:0.87, Y:0,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 13508068.

Shades and Tints of #ce1de4

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020002 is the darkest color, while #fceffd is the lightest one.

Tones of #ce1de4

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#827e83 is the less saturated color, while #dd0af7 is the most saturated one.
